They’re all three on that beach, that accursed beach that he’s never wanted to see again in this or any other lifetime. He’s planning to give her up, to save her from being destroyed through the hands of his (many) enemies and give her a fighting chance at having a fantastic life. It’s because he loves her so much that he’s willing to do it: her happiness has always meant more than his own.

It’s killing him to leave her, to throw away the last chance he’ll ever have to love her, but it’s going well – as well as it can – so far. Or so he’d thought. And now she’s just stood there and asked him to complete the sentence he started when his projected image stood here so long ago. And he knows – because he’s counted, lived through, each fraction of a yoctosecond of it – just how very long that’s been.

“Does it need saying?”

Oh Rose, my Rose. Do I have to tell you? Don’t you already know?

She just looks at him, after he says that. He’s put every ounce of meaning in his tone and facial expression that are possible – but he won’t say those three words to her because he is trying to make this as pain-free for everybody as he can.

The words are nevertheless bursting to be said and he has to swallow them whole; their taste is surprisingly bitter.

It isn’t until she turns away from him towards his double – a man who is looking at him with a kind of disbelieving pity: I can’t believe you’re doing this is written plainly on his face – that something breaks inside of him and he cries out in protest.

No!

Rose stops dead in the middle of her next sentence. He’s almost certain that she’s about to ask the other him what the end of that sentence would have been. He’s more than certain that his duplicate is prepared to tell her, and he knows he won’t be able to bear the result.

Her attention is fully on him again, he can feel it. Every part of him is concentrated fully on her: he can’t help it, that’s how it’s been ever since he’s worn this face, a face that was born for her. His senses are full of her, this little pink-and-yellow human who looks so different to, but essentially the same as, the woman who’d taken his hearts with him when she’d left him.

He’s been thinking that it would be selfish of him to want to keep her, which has a good deal to do with why the three of them are standing here in the cold wind – there’s something about this place, he thinks; he has a feeling it was probably almost as cold as this the last time Rose was on this beach. And, in some other time and place, this wanting to keep her with him would be the selfish thing to do. But he is gradually starting to comprehend the idea that maybe, in this case, the selfish thing would be to leave her behind.

Yes, she would have been with the other him.

But the one thing that’s stayed with him from dealing with the Sontarans, and the cloned Martha, is that a person could be the same as another person – down to thoughts and feelings and fingerprints and DNA – yet still be an entirely different person. In that respect, his other self is no more the man Rose lost than he is his other self. Confusing, even to a Time Lord brain, but true none-the-less.

All these thoughts and more go rushing through his head in a heartsbeat of time.

And then Rose speaks, and he’s lost. How he ever thought he’d manage to do this is quite, quite beyond him.

“Doctor?”
